Some of you might be interested in a seminar I recently gave, "The What, Why, and How of XML". Not that the content will be anything new to most of you, but the seminar was generated from XML using XSLT, and does a tolerable job of aping a PowerPoint-style seminar (using Communicator 4.6/4.7 under OS/2 or Windows). All sources are provided. If you are interested, have a look at http://www.oic.org/3a4a5.htm Cheers, Tony. ** Anthony B. Coates >> mailto:abcoates@xxxxxxxxxxxxx << ** Software Engineer (Java).
